delete 删除表 用加if exists
时间: 2023-08-02 08:05:20 浏览: 63
非常抱歉,我之前的回答中还是有误。DELETE 语句只用于删除记录,而不是删除表。如果要删除表,应该使用 DROP TABLE 语句,而不是 DELETE 语句。
在使用 DROP TABLE 语句时,可以使用 IF EXISTS 条件,以防止删除不存在的表。例如:
```
DROP TABLE IF EXISTS table_name;
```
这样,在表存在时才会执行删除操作,否则会直接跳过,避免出现错误信息。但是,同样需要注意,使用 IF EXISTS 条件只是为了避免错误,但并不能完全保证操作的正确性,因此在使用任何 SQL 语句时,都需要仔细考虑操作的影响和可能的后果,确保您的操作符合预期。
相关问题
DELETE FROM if exists
DELETE FROM IF EXISTS 是一种用于删除数据的SQL语句。它的作用是在删除数据之前先检查表中是否存在符合条件的数据,如果存在则执行删除操作,如果不存在则不执行任何操作。
这个语句通常用于避免在删除数据时出现错误,比如尝试删除一个不存在的记录。使用 DELETE FROM IF EXISTS 可以确保只有在存在符合条件的数据时才执行删除操作,避免了不必要的错误。
删除表可以用delete吗
### 回答1:
删除表应该使用DROP TABLE语句,而不是DELETE语句,因为DELETE语句只是删除表中的数据行,而不是删除整个表。如果您使用DELETE语句删除表,那么您将不得不删除每一行数据,这非常耗时,而使用DROP TABLE语句可以更快、更方便地删除整个表。例如,要删除名为“mytable”的表,您可以使用以下语句:
```
DROP TABLE mytable;
```
请注意,这将永久删除该表及其所有数据,因此请谨慎使用该语句。
### 回答2:
删除表通常使用的是DROP TABLE语句,而不是使用DELETE语句。DELETE语句是用来删除表中的行记录,而不是删除整个表结构。DELETE语句通常配合WHERE子句使用,用于指定删除特定条件的行记录。
如果想要删除整个表,应该使用DROP TABLE语句。这条语句可以从数据库中完全删除整个表结构,包括表的所有行记录、列和约束等。DROP TABLE语句的语法如下:
DROP TABLE 表名;
需要注意的是,执行DROP TABLE语句后,表的数据将无法恢复,因此在执行该语句之前应该谨慎考虑。为了防止误操作,往往会加上关键字IF EXISTS,表示仅在表存在的情况下才执行删除操作,语法如下:
DROP TABLE IF EXISTS 表名;
综上所述,删除表应该使用DROP TABLE语句,而不是DELETE语句。
### 回答3:
不可以。删除表的操作应该使用DROP TABLE语句。DELETE语句用于删除表中的特定行或数据,而不是删除整个表。DELETE语句通常与WHERE子句一起使用以指定要删除的行的条件。而DROP TABLE语句则是直接删除整个表及其所有数据,无需指定特定条件。因此,在数据库中删除表应使用DROP TABLE语句,而不是使用DELETE语句。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)